hive怎么实现数据可视化

回复

共3条回复 我来回复
  • Hive是一个用于在Hadoop上进行数据提取、转换和加载(ETL)以及数据分析的数据仓库工具。在Hive中实现数据可视化需要通过将Hive与数据可视化工具结合起来。常见的数据可视化工具包括Tableau、Power BI、QlikView、Google Data Studio等。

    数据可视化的实现流程一般包括以下步骤:

    第一步:连接数据源
    首先,在数据可视化工具中连接到Hive数据源。数据可视化工具通常提供了连接Hadoop或者Hive的选项,用户可以根据需求选择相应的连接方式,输入Hive的连接信息(如地址、端口、用户名、密码等)来建立与Hive的连接。

    第二步:编写查询
    一旦成功连接到Hive数据源,接下来可以通过编写查询从Hive中检索需要的数据。在数据可视化工具中,一般会提供一个查询编辑器,用户可以在其中编写HiveQL查询语句来筛选、聚合、连接数据,以便后续进行可视化分析。

    第三步:可视化数据
    在获取到查询结果后,数据可视化工具会将数据以可视化的方式展现出来。用户可以选择合适的图表类型(如柱状图、折线图、饼图等)来呈现数据,也可以对图表进行定制化设置(如颜色、标签、图例等),以便更直观地展示数据分析结果。

    第四步:创建报表和仪表板
    数据可视化工具通常支持创建报表和仪表板,用户可以将多个图表组合在一起,形成一个完整的报表或仪表板,用于展示数据分析的整体情况。在创建报表和仪表板时,可以设置数据刷新频率、数据过滤条件,以及添加交互式控件(如下拉菜单、滑动条等),实现更灵活的数据查看和分析。

    第五步:分享和分发结果
    最后,用户可以将创建的报表和仪表板分享给其他团队成员或者上级领导,也可以将其导出为图片、PDF或者其他格式进行存档或发布。一些数据可视化工具还支持将报表和仪表板发布到Web上,以便更广泛地分享和展示数据分析结果。

    通过以上步骤,用户可以在Hive中实现数据可视化,将Hive中的数据以直观、易懂的形式展现出来,帮助用户更好地理解数据并做出更准确的业务决策。

    1年前 0条评论
  • Hive是一个数据仓库工具,用于处理大规模数据集。要实现数据可视化,通常需要导出Hive查询的结果,并使用适合数据可视化的工具进行展示。以下是实现Hive数据可视化的一些常见方法:

    1. 使用Apache Superset:Apache Superset是一个开源的数据可视化工具,支持与大部分数据存储相关联。通过连接Hive元数据存储的方式,可以直接在Superset中创建数据连接,并使用SQL语句查询Hive中的数据来生成可视化图表。

    2. 使用Tableau或Power BI:Tableau和Power BI是两个功能强大的商业数据可视化工具,它们支持与Hive进行连接,并可以使用Hive查询语言直接在工具中执行查询。通过配置连接信息,可以将Hive中的数据导入到Tableau或Power BI中进行可视化展示。

    3. 使用Python数据分析库:通过使用Python数据分析库,如Pandas、Matplotlib、Seaborn等,可以编写Python脚本连接Hive数据库,并将数据导入到数据框中进行处理和可视化。这种方法需要一定的编程技能,但提供了更大的灵活性和定制化能力。

    4. 使用Hive中间件:有一些商业产品提供了连接Hive并生成数据可视化的中间件,如Sisense、Looker等。这些工具通常提供了可视化报表的模板和界面,使用户可以更轻松地进行数据分析和可视化。

    5. 自定义开发:如果以上方法无法满足需求,也可以考虑自定义开发数据可视化应用程序。通过编写数据接口,连接Hive数据库,并使用前端可视化库(如D3.js、Echarts)制作交互式可视化图表,从而实现更复杂和个性化的数据可视化需求。

    综上所述,要实现Hive数据可视化,可以根据具体需求选择合适的工具或方法,从而利用Hive中的数据生成直观的可视化报表和图表。通过这些可视化结果,用户可以更直观、更有效地理解和分析大规模数据集的信息。

    1年前 0条评论
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    如何使用Hive实现数据可视化

    数据可视化是将数据通过图表、地图等形式直观地展示出来,帮助人们更好地理解数据、发现规律并作出决策。在大数据环境下,Hive作为一种高效的数据仓库和查询工具,也可以与其他工具结合实现数据可视化。下面我们来介绍如何使用Hive进行数据可视化。

    准备工作

    在使用Hive进行数据可视化前,需要做一些准备工作:

    1. 确保Hive环境正常运行,包括Hive Server和Hive Metastore等。
    2. 确保数据已经存储在Hive中,可以使用Sqoop、Flume等工具将数据导入到Hive表中。
    3. 选择合适的可视化工具,比如Apache Superset、Tableau、Power BI等,用于生成图表、报表等可视化内容。

    使用Apache Superset实现数据可视化

    Apache Superset是一个开源的数据可视化工具,支持多种数据源,包括Hive。下面介绍如何使用Apache Superset连接Hive并实现数据可视化:

    1. 安装Apache Superset,并启动Superset服务。
    2. 在Superset界面中,选择连接数据源,选择Hive数据源,输入Hive的连接信息(比如Hive Server地址、用户名、密码等)。
    3. 导入Hive中的表或SQL查询作为Superset的数据集。
    4. 在Superset中创建Dashboard,并添加需要的图表或报表,并选择对应的数据集。
    5. 调整图表显示样式、数据分析等,生成可视化内容。
    6. 可以保存、分享、调度这些Dashboard,实现数据的实时监控和分析。

    使用其他工具实现数据可视化

    除了Apache Superset,还可以使用其他工具结合Hive实现数据可视化,比如Tableau、Power BI等。这些工具一般都支持连接Hive、HDFS等数据源,并提供丰富的可视化功能:

    1. 安装对应的可视化工具,并连接Hive数据源。
    2. 导入Hive中的数据表或执行SQL查询。
    3. 在可视化工具中创建Dashboard,并根据需要添加图表、报表等组件。
    4. 调整图表属性、数据筛选条件等,生成所需的可视化内容。
    5. 保存、分享、导出这些可视化内容,支持生成报表、自动化报表等功能。

    注意事项

    在使用Hive实现数据可视化时,需要注意以下事项:

    1. 确保Hive中的数据是清洁、准确的,才能生成有意义的可视化内容。
    2. 对于大数据量的数据集,需要合理设计数据查询,避免对Hive的性能产生影响。
    3. 选择合适的可视化工具,根据需求、使用习惯等选择最适合的工具。
    4. 学习如何使用所选工具,掌握数据可视化的基本操作和功能。
    5. 定期更新和优化可视化内容,保持数据可视化的效果和实用性。

    通过以上方法和工具,可以很好地实现使用Hive进行数据可视化,帮助用户更好地理解数据、发现规律并作出有效决策。

    1年前 0条评论
站长微信
站长微信
分享本页
返回顶部